Army Contracting Command-Orlando (ACC-ORL) and the Army National Guard have recently identified a need to extend the current effort with Valiant (CAGE 7S8Ql) to continue performance of ARNG MCTSP requirements whilst the National Guard is undergoing changes to its training doctrine NGR 350-1, which provides guidance related to training administration, planning, execution, and evaluation. This would call for alterations to the original performance work statement written for the effort anticipated under Mission Training Complex Capabilities Support (MTCCS) II, W900KK-25-R-ARNG. The current ARNG MCTSP Bridge Contract expires 21 APR 25. The six (6) month extension will be from 22 APR 2025 – 21 OCT 2025, ensuring continuation of mission command (MC) training at the ARNG MCTSP Mission Training Complexes (MTCs). Services performed under this sole source contract extension will include the continuation of non-personal services to support the six (6) MTCs located at Camp Atterbury, Indiana, Fort Chaffee, Arkansas, Fort Dodge, Iowa, Fort Indiantown Gap, Pennsylvania, and Fort Leavenworth, Kansas. No other contractor is in the position to assemble a large team of administrative, program management and subject matter experts (SMEs) who specialize in providing individual through collective Mission Command (MC) training, by the expiration of the current ARNG MCTSP Bridge performance period (21 APR 25). Foregoing an extension would result in a break in service. Extension of this Bridge Contract will ensure ample time for the National Guard to finalize formal training documentation changes and amend affected requirement(s), of which includes MCTSP, and then to allow time for the process to award the following effort under MTCCS II.
